Output e8139834a08fc8b3b8a4909aa36a86da2fce98d976cef4936d4adced7cafd6bf:0

value
77777
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fc2383884995254f4823ae35e60cd410d3dfdea OP_EQUAL
address
34awY75yJSjSfcyMDwQdui9zyke4VNnZhL
transaction
e8139834a08fc8b3b8a4909aa36a86da2fce98d976cef4936d4adced7cafd6bf
confirmations
115418
spent
true